/**
* The proxy authorization v2 request control as defined in RFC 4370. This
* control allows a user to request that an operation be performed using the
* authorization of another user.
*
* The target user is specified using an authorization ID, or {@code authzId},
* as defined in RFC 4513 section 5.2.1.8.
*
* This example shows an application replacing a description on a user entry on
* behalf of a directory administrator.
*
*
* Connection connection = ...;
* String bindDN = "cn=My App,ou=Apps,dc=example,dc=com"; // Client app
* char[] password = ...;
* String targetDn = "uid=bjensen,ou=People,dc=example,dc=com"; // Regular user
* String authzId = "dn:uid=kvaughan,ou=People,dc=example,dc=com"; // Admin user
*
* ModifyRequest request =
* Requests.newModifyRequest(targetDn)
* .addControl(ProxiedAuthV2RequestControl.newControl(authzId))
* .addModification(ModificationType.REPLACE, "description",
* "Done with proxied authz");
*
* connection.bind(bindDN, password);
* connection.modify(request);
* Entry entry = connection.readEntry(targetDn, "description");
*
*
* @see RFC 4370 - Lightweight
* Directory Access Protocol (LDAP) Proxied Authorization Control
* @see RFC 4513 -
* SASL Authorization Identities (authzId)
*/

/**
* Creates a new proxy authorization v2 request control with the provided
* authorization ID. The authorization ID usually has the form "dn:"
* immediately followed by the distinguished name of the user, or "u:"
* followed by a user ID string, but other forms are permitted.
*
* @param authorizationID
* The authorization ID of the user whose authorization is to be
* used when performing the operation.
* @return The new control.
* @throws LocalizedIllegalArgumentException
* If {@code authorizationID} was non-empty and did not contain
* a valid authorization ID type.
* @throws NullPointerException
* If {@code authorizationName} was {@code null}.
*/
public static final ProxiedAuthV2RequestControl newControl(final String authorizationID) {
if (authorizationID.length() == 0) {
// Anonymous.
return ANONYMOUS;
}
final int colonIndex = authorizationID.indexOf(':');
if (colonIndex < 0) {
final LocalizableMessage message =
ERR_PROXYAUTH2_INVALID_AUTHZID_TYPE.get(authorizationID);
throw new LocalizedIllegalArgumentException(message);
}
return new ProxiedAuthV2RequestControl(authorizationID);
}
